The Samson C03U is a popular condenser microphone used by many content creators, musicians, and broadcasters. One of its key features is its cardioid pickup pattern, which helps focus on sound sources directly in front of the microphone while minimizing background noise. Understanding how to effectively use this pattern can significantly improve audio quality, especially in noisy environments.
Understanding the Cardioid Pattern
The cardioid pattern is named after its heart-shaped pickup area. It captures sound primarily from the front, with some sensitivity to the sides, and rejects sound from the rear. This directional characteristic makes it ideal for reducing unwanted ambient noise and focusing on the desired sound source.
Positioning the Microphone
Proper placement of the Samson C03U is crucial to maximize its noise-reducing capabilities. Position the microphone so that the sound source is directly in front of it, approximately 6 to 12 inches away. Keep the microphone pointed towards the source and avoid placing it near noisy objects or reflective surfaces that can cause unwanted echoes.
Using the Pattern to Minimize Background Noise
By leveraging the cardioid pattern, you can significantly reduce background sounds such as keyboard noise, air conditioning, or other environmental sounds. Ensure that the microphone’s front is directed at the main sound source, and avoid pointing it towards noisy areas behind or beside it.
Additional Tips for Noise Reduction
- Use a pop filter or windscreen to reduce plosive sounds and ambient noise.
- Record in a quiet environment or sound-treated room for optimal results.
- Adjust microphone gain to avoid capturing unnecessary background noise.
- Use directional microphone stands or shock mounts to isolate the microphone from vibrations.
